Default Elf - Warners Blows Another one - BD25

Looks like Warner is messing up another BD Release. Elf will only be on a BD25 and most of the (excellent) supplements from the Infinifilm DVD are being dropped (including a great one hour documentary)...

This film deserves better and they could have cross promoted with Iron Man since Favreau directed..

Sigh...

Quote:
Originally Posted by Marine Mike View Post
What kind of documentary would you expect them to include?
Below is a list of extras on the DVD. Note that they may not be complete:
  • Beyond the Movie Features:
    Kids On Christmas
    Deck The Halls
    Santa Mania
    Christmas In Tinsel Town
    Fact Track
  • All-Access Pass Features:
    Commentaries by Will Ferrell and Director Jon Favreau
    Deleted/Alternate Scenes
    Behind The Scenes: Tag Along With Will Ferrell; Film School For Kids; How They Made The North Pole; Lights, Camera, Puffin!; That's A Wrap...
    Music From Elf
  • Fun 'N' Games:
    Elf Karaoke
    Read-Along, Elf - A Short Story of a Tall Tale
    Buddy's Adventure Game: The Race Down Mt. Icing; Elf In the City; Snowball Fight; Fix Santa's Sleigh
    Secret Elevator O' Fun
  • DVD-ROM Content:
    Make Your Own Storybook
    Be An Elf Photo Activity
    Script-To-Screen
    Image gallery
    Printable Activities
    And More!

The movie was an Infinifilm release.
